Ozone Generators
The concentration of ozone created by an ozone generator is dependent on many factors. The concentration is higher if a powerful device or more than one device is used. Also, if the room has fewer rather than more materials and furnishings that adsorb or react with ozone and the outdoor concentrations are low, the concentrations will be higher if a more powerful device or more than one device is used. The closeness of a person to the ozone operating device can affect the exposure. This concentration is most where the ozone exits from the device. This decreases as the person moves further away.

The manufacturers recommend to the users the size of the device properly to the spaces where it is used. Some of these recommendations about proper sizes for some spaces have not been exact to warranty that ozone concentrations do not overcome public health limits. Using a more powerful machine raises the risk of excessive ozone exposure. The generators have a control setting due to which the ozone output can be adapted. The ozone output of these devices are generally not proportional to the control setting. A setting at medium does not create an ozone level that is halfway between the levels at low and high. The relationship between the control setting and the output changes by a large magnitude among devices. A large of these raise the ozone output quite more than one would expect as the control setting is raised by low to high. The high settings in some devices caused 10 times the level procured at the medium setting. The manufacturer's instructions on some devices connect the control setting to room size and it is shown what setting is correct is apt for varying room sizes. Ozone generator dangers

Ozone generators at high concentrations can cause coughing, chest pain, shortness of breath and throat infection. Chronic respiratory diseases like asthma and the ability of the body to fight respiratory infections may be worsened. The susceptibility to ozone of different people change widely. Ozone equipment

Ozone is created in a flat gas stream that results in low energy consumption and high ozone concentration. Energy consumption is maximum 7kW per kilo ozone produced. Due to the flat design, the ozone generator becomes very compact and less in weight. For water treatment, the OT series ozone generators are present in three different series. The ozone production changes from 5 to 400 g/h. Every size has three different models for varying applications. Special designs are made available on request. All models have a built-in timer and output control. For automatic dosage control, it is possible to supply an external control unit for using any model.
